Demonstrable Advances in Towing and Recovery Services in Gyumri, Armenia
The towing and recovery service landscape in Gyumri, Armenia, like many developing regions, has historically been characterized by fragmentation, limited technology adoption, and inconsistent service quality. While basic towing services have been available, a demonstrable advance would involve a significant improvement across several key areas: responsiveness, reliability, transparency, safety, and the integration of technology. This article outlines specific advancements that could revolutionize the industry in Gyumri, transforming it from a rudimentary necessity to a professional and customer-centric service.
1. Enhanced Responsiveness and Accessibility:
Currently, finding a towing service in Gyumri often relies on word-of-mouth or outdated directories. A significant advancement would involve creating a centralized, easily accessible platform – a mobile app or a dedicated website – that connects customers with available towing providers in real-time. This platform would allow users to:
Request immediate assistance: GPS-enabled location services would pinpoint the user's exact location, enabling the platform to dispatch the nearest available towing truck. Specify vehicle type and problem: This allows the platform to match the user with a provider equipped to handle the specific situation, whether it's a car, truck, motorcycle, or even a specialized vehicle. Receive estimated arrival times: Real-time tracking of the dispatched tow truck provides accurate arrival time estimates, eliminating the uncertainty and frustration often associated with waiting for assistance. Communicate directly with the driver: The platform could facilitate direct communication between the customer and the driver, allowing for clarification of the situation and coordination of the recovery process. Offer multi-lingual support: Given the potential for tourists and non-Armenian speakers requiring assistance, the platform should offer support in multiple languages (Armenian, Russian, English, etc.).
This centralized platform would address the current lack of transparency and accessibility, drastically improving the responsiveness of towing services in Gyumri.
2. Improved Reliability and Service Quality:
A major advancement would involve standardizing service quality and ensuring reliability. This can be achieved through:
Provider vetting and certification: Implementing a system for vetting and certifying towing providers based on factors such as experience, equipment quality, insurance coverage, and adherence to safety standards. This would ensure that only qualified and reputable providers are listed on the platform. Mandatory training programs: Requiring towing operators to undergo regular training programs covering topics such as safe towing practices, vehicle recovery techniques, customer service, and basic vehicle maintenance. Standardized pricing: Establishing a transparent and standardized pricing structure based on factors such as distance towed, vehicle type, and time of day. This would eliminate price gouging and ensure fair pricing for customers. Customer feedback and rating system: Implementing a robust customer feedback and rating system that allows users to rate and review their experience with individual towing providers. This would incentivize providers to maintain high service quality and provide valuable feedback for continuous improvement. Regular equipment inspections: Implementing a system for regular inspection and maintenance of towing equipment to ensure its safety and reliability. This would minimize the risk of equipment failure and ensure that towing operations are conducted safely and efficiently.
These measures would significantly improve the reliability and consistency of towing services in Gyumri, building trust and confidence among customers.
3. Enhanced Transparency and Communication:
Transparency is crucial for building trust and ensuring customer satisfaction. Advancements in this area would include:
Clear and upfront pricing: Providing customers with a clear and upfront estimate of the total cost of the towing service before it is initiated. This estimate should include all applicable fees and charges, eliminating any hidden costs or surprises. Detailed service documentation: Providing customers with detailed documentation of the towing service, including the distance towed, the time taken, and any damage incurred during the process. Real-time tracking of the tow truck: Allowing customers to track the location of the tow truck in real-time, providing them with a clear understanding of when it will arrive. Transparent communication channels: Establishing clear and accessible communication channels between the customer, the towing provider, and the platform operator. This would allow for easy resolution of any issues or concerns that may arise. Digital invoicing and payment options: Offering digital invoicing and payment options, making it easier for customers to pay for the service and track their expenses.
These measures would promote transparency and accountability, fostering a more positive and trustworthy relationship between customers and towing providers.
4. Prioritizing Safety and Security:
Safety should be paramount in all towing operations. Advancements in this area would include:
Mandatory safety training: Requiring all towing operators to undergo mandatory safety training, covering topics such as safe towing practices, traffic management, and emergency response procedures. Use of appropriate safety equipment: Ensuring that all towing trucks are equipped with appropriate safety equipment, such as warning lights, reflective vests, and first-aid kits. Adherence to traffic regulations: Enforcing strict adherence to all traffic regulations during towing operations, minimizing the risk of accidents. Secure vehicle storage: Providing secure vehicle storage facilities to protect towed vehicles from theft and damage. Background checks for drivers: Conducting thorough background checks on all towing operators to ensure they have a clean driving record and no criminal history.
These measures would significantly improve the safety and security of towing operations in Gyumri, protecting both customers and towing operators.
5. Technology Integration and Innovation:
Embracing technology is crucial for modernizing the towing industry. Advancements in this area would include:
GPS-based dispatching and tracking: Utilizing GPS technology to dispatch the nearest available tow truck and track its location in real-time. Electronic logging devices (ELDs): Implementing ELDs to track driver hours of service and ensure compliance with regulations. Mobile payment solutions: Integrating mobile payment solutions to facilitate easy and secure payment for towing services. Data analytics: Utilizing data analytics to identify trends and patterns in towing requests, allowing for better resource allocation and service optimization.
- Smart towing equipment: Investing in smart towing equipment that utilizes sensors and data analytics to improve efficiency and safety.
